Shielded audio multi-pair cables for MPAP mobile applications
Extra-flexible multi-pair cables mainly designed for use in mobile applications or by service providers.
These cables consist of pairs shielded via taping and individually insulated.
Each twisted pair is numbered (black marking on grey sheath).
These cables are resistant to the various mechanical stresses that may be imposed on them.
